Deaths and kidnappings are rising in Haiti’s capital Port-au-Prince. More than 200 victims were shot, cut, or burned from April 24 till May 16 as part of a gang war. According to the U.N. High Commissioner for Human Rights, 92 of the dead were civilians, 113 people were injured, 12 were missing, and 49 were kidnapped. Schools, hospitals, and businesses are closed due to the rising crime. Criminals are said to rape children as young as 10 and burn people alive. 🌎 In Madagascar, the turning of the bones ceremony, or Famadihana, sees families exhume ancestors, rewrap the remains in fresh cloth, and dance with the bodies to live music. This ritual, held every seven years, honors lineage and strengthens family bonds. ✨ #traditions⚡#anthropology⚡#Madagascar 👉subscribe Interesting Planet 👉more Channels

🌎 For centuries, residents of Whittlesea, South Africa, have participated in the Intonjane ritual—a traditional female initiation ceremony. Young women undergo seclusion, teachings about adulthood, and symbolic rituals marking the transition to womanhood. Anthropologists report Intonjane is practiced mainly among Xhosa communities and usually lasts about a week. ✨ #culture⚡#traditions⚡#anthropology 👉subscribe Interesting Planet 👉more Channels

Russia Tightens Stadium Fan Rules Russia has introduced stricter regulations for fans at stadiums. Banners, flags, and slogans will now be checked against traditional spiritual and moral values outlined in a presidential decree. Any inscriptions or symbols deemed offensive or likely to provoke negative reactions are banned. Behavioral rules have also been expanded to prohibit acts that insult the honor and dignity of participants and spectators. Whether these measures will restore order or fuel fan discontent remains uncertain. #Russia#sports#fans#traditions The main news of Russia and the world ishere.
